Kathmandu – A new Nepali film Sarathi is being made with Niruta Singh and Uttam Pradhan in the lead roles. The film was officially launched on Monday with a special ceremony at Bhadrakali Temple in Kathmandu.
Directed by debut filmmaker Kumar Gajurel, the movie has already headed to Gurja Khani in Myagdi for shooting. Filming is set to continue for around 40 days in scenic locations of the area.
Produced under the collaboration of Kimbhe Production and Dhiraj Infinity Films, Sarathi will mark the reunion of Niruta Singh and Uttam Pradhan on screen after nearly two decades. The film also features Mukunda Shrestha, Samranta Thapa, Gayatri Joshi, Madan Thapa, and others.
